Salt Composition

Aceclofenac (100mg) + Paracetamol (500mg)

Overview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et

A combination analgesic, the 100mg/500mg PainRelief-Plus tablet effectively manages pain and inflammation. Indicated for conditions such as rheumatoid arthritis, ankylosing spondylitis, and osteoarthritis, it also provides relief from muscle aches, back pain, dental pain, and oropharyngeal discomfort. Administer PainRelief-Plus with or without food, consistently following your physician's instructions. Dosage adjustments, including frequency, may be necessary based on individual pain response. Never exceed the prescribed dosage or duration. Commonly reported side effects include nausea, emesis, abdominal pain, anorexia, pyrosis, and diarrhea. Persistent or bothersome side effects warrant immediate medical attention; your doctor might suggest alternative therapies or dosage modifications. Prior to initiating PainRelief-Plus, inform your physician of any pre-existing cardiac, renal, hepatic, or peptic ulcer issues, and disclose all concurrent medications. Consult your doctor before using this medication during pregnancy or lactation.

How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et works:

Aceclofenac and Paracetamol, combined in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ets, alleviate pain, fever, and inflammation by inhibiting the body's pain-signaling chemicals.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holUNSAFE

Consuming alcohol alongside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et is inadvisable.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The use of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ets during pregnancy may pose risks. While human research is scarce, animal studies indicate pot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ers before pr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data on the compatibility of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et with breastfeeding are unavailable. Seek medical advice from your physician.

DrivingDrivingUNSAFE

Driving should be avoided if you experience drowsiness, visual disturbances, or dizziness after taking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ets, as this medication may impair alertness and coordination.

KidneyKidneyCAUTION

Patients with impaired kidney function should use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Medical advice is essential.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ets are contraindicated in individuals with severely compromised renal function.

LiverLiverCAUTION

Patients with liver impairment should use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ets cautiously, potentially requiring dosage modification. Consult a physician for guidance.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ets are contraindicated for individuals with severe or active liver disease.

What if you forget to take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et :

Should you forget to take your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et, administer it immediately upon remembering. However,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Never take a double dose.

FAQs on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et

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ets combine aceclofenac and paracetamol to alleviate pain and inflammation by reducing the body's pain- and inflammation-causing chemicals.
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ets are generally well-tolerated. However, some individuals may experience side effects, ranging from common issues such as nausea, vomiting, stomach pain, heartburn, and diarrhea to less frequent or rare reactions.
Continue taking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ablets as directed by your doctor if treating chronic pain. For short-term pain, discontinue use once the pain subsides.
Nausea and vomiting are possible side effects of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ablets. Taking the tablets with milk, food, or antacids may help prevent nausea. Avoid fatty or fried foods. If vomiting occurs, sip small amounts of water or other fluids frequently. Persistent vomiting or signs of dehydration (dark, strong-smelling urine, infrequent urination) warrant a doctor's consultation. Do not take other medications without your doctor's approval.
Dizziness, including faintness, weakness, unsteadiness, or lightheadedness, is a possible side effect of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ablets. Rest is recommended if dizziness occurs; resume activity when feeling better.
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ablets are contraindicated in patients allergic to any component or excipient, or with NSAID allergies. This medication should be avoided in patients with a history of, or active, stomach ulcers or bleeding, as well as those with heart failure, hypertension, liver, or kidney disease.
Yes,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ablets can be used concurrently with vitamin B-complex supplements. Lefen Plus addresses pain relief, while the B vitamins may help treat any vitamin deficiencies contributing to the pain.
Taking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ets for stomach pain is not recommended without first consulting a doctor. The medication may increase stomach acid, potentially worsening undiagnosed problems.
Prolonged use of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ablets can harm the kidneys. This is because painkillers reduce prostaglandins, chemicals that protect the kidneys. Therefore, Lefen Plus is unsuitable for individuals with pre-existing kidney conditions.
Exceeding the recommended dose of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ets increases the risk of side effects such as nausea, vomiting, heartburn, indigestion, and diarrhea, and may cause long-term kidney damage. Consult your doctor if your pain worsens or isn't relieved by the prescribed dosage.
Store this medication in its original, tightly closed container, following the storage instructions on the label. Discard any unused medication and ensure it's inaccessible to children, pets, and others.
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g Tablet typically takes 1.5 to 3 hours to take effect orally, though individual responses may vary.
Take one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ablet twice daily, or as directed by your physician. Always follow your doctor's instructions.
Taking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ets with other painkillers is not advised without first talking to your doctor, as this could lead to side effects such as stomach pain or ulcers.
Lefen Plus 100mg/500mg tablets are not suitable for children under 18.
